引言
操作系统权限限制是计算机安全的重要组成部分,它确保了系统的稳定性和用户数据的安全性。本文将深入探讨操作系统权限限制背后的真相,并介绍一些有效的应对策略。
权限限制的真相
1. 权限限制的目的
操作系统权限限制的主要目的是:
- 保护系统资源:防止未经授权的访问和修改,确保系统资源的合理使用。
- 保障用户数据安全:防止恶意软件或用户操作对个人数据造成损害。
- 维护系统稳定性:限制对关键系统文件的修改,防止系统崩溃。
2. 权限限制的实现方式
操作系统通过以下方式实现权限限制:
- 用户账户管理:创建不同的用户账户,并分配不同的权限级别。
- 文件和目录权限:为文件和目录设置访问控制列表(ACL),定义哪些用户可以访问、修改或执行。
- 系统调用权限:限制用户对系统调用的访问,防止恶意操作。
3. 权限限制的挑战
- 复杂性:权限设置和管理较为复杂,需要一定的技术知识。
- 灵活性不足:在某些情况下,权限限制可能过于严格,影响正常使用。
- 安全风险:权限设置不当可能导致安全漏洞。
应对策略
1. 优化用户账户管理
- 最小权限原则:为用户分配完成工作所需的最小权限。
- 定期审查:定期审查用户权限,确保权限设置合理。
2. 精细化文件和目录权限管理
- ACL:使用ACL对文件和目录进行精细化管理,确保只有授权用户可以访问。
- 权限继承:合理设置权限继承,避免重复设置。
3. 限制系统调用权限
- 审计:定期审计系统调用,发现异常情况。
- 限制:限制用户对敏感系统调用的访问。
4. 使用安全工具
- 安全审计工具:使用安全审计工具监控系统行为,及时发现安全风险。
- 入侵检测系统:部署入侵检测系统,防止恶意攻击。
5. 提高安全意识
- 培训:对用户进行安全培训,提高安全意识。
- 宣传:宣传安全知识,提高用户对权限限制的认识。
总结
操作系统权限限制是确保系统安全的重要手段。通过深入了解权限限制的真相,采取有效的应对策略,我们可以更好地保护系统资源、用户数据和系统稳定性。